What causes dishwasher pods to not dissolve?
Are your dishwasher cycles too short to dissolve the pods?
Short cycles like the quick wash option might save you time but can also lead to issues. These faster cycles often do not provide enough time for the dishwasher pods to dissolve fully, which can leave residue on your dishes and in the machine. While quick washes are convenient, they may not be efficient for tough loads.
It might be worth trying a longer cycle, such as the main wash cycle, to see if it improves the performance of your dishwasher pods. Using cycles specifically designed for heavily soiled dishes ensures that the pods receive adequate time and water flow to dissolve correctly.

How does water pressure affect pod dissolution?
For dishwasher pods to dissolve effectively, they rely on adequate water pressure to break them down. If your water pressure is low, the pod might get stuck in the detergent compartment or remain intact at the bottom of the dishwasher. Regularly checking the water inlet valve and ensuring no blockages in the plumbing can help maintain proper pressure.
Is detergent placement impacting pod performance?
What’s the correct way to place dishwasher pods in the dispenser?
Where you place the pods can significantly impact how well they dissolve. Ideally, you should place the pod in the main detergent dispenser designed for solids. If you put it in the silverware caddy or leave it loose in the bottom of the dishwasher, water may not reach it effectively.
Always ensure the pod is positioned correctly and the dispenser door is not blocked. A blocked dispenser door can prevent the pod from releasing water properly, leading to a stuck pod situation.

Could water temperature be the problem with pod dissolution?
What temperature should your dishwasher aim for to dissolve pods?
The optimal water temperature for dissolving dishwasher pods is between 120°F and 140°F. If your dishwasher isn’t reaching these temperatures, the pods may not dissolve as intended, resulting in residue or spotting on your dishes.
Run your hot water faucet for a moment before starting the dishwasher; this ensures that the machine begins with hot water, which can enhance the cleaning power and pod dissolution. Regular checks of your water heater settings can also help maintain optimum temperatures.
Does soft water versus hard water affect dissolution?
Hard water contains minerals that can interfere with your dishwasher’s efficiency and the performance of dishwasher pods. If your area has hard water, using a rinse aid can help reduce mineral buildup and improve the cleaning process, making it easier for pods to dissolve correctly.

Could you be making a user error with the dishwasher?
Are you improperly loading the dishwasher?
How you load your dishwasher can significantly affect pod performance. Overloading can restrict water flow to your dishwasher pods, preventing them from dissolving. It’s essential to spread the dishes evenly and avoid crowding, particularly around the detergent dispenser and spray arms.
Refer to your dishwasher manual for guidance on loading the dishwasher effectively to maximize cleaning power. Utilizing the silverware caddy properly also helps ensure that water can reach all areas of your load.

Is appliance damage a factor in pod dissolution?
Could a malfunctioning circulation pump impact pod performance?
A malfunctioning circulation pump can prevent water from flowing effectively in your dishwasher, leading to poorly dissolved pods. Regularly checking for pump performance can help troubleshoot these types of issues. If you suspect a malfunction, consulting a professional may be necessary.
Signs to look for include unusual noises or failure for water to drain properly. Addressing these problems sooner rather than later can prevent more costly appliance damage.
What about spray arms clogged with residue?
Clogged spray arms are another common issue that can prevent pods from dissolving. Regular checks to ensure that the ports are not blocked will improve water distribution. If you notice any buildup, consider soaking the spray arms in a vinegar solution to clear stubborn debris.
